📄 calibip_ripple_24.v
字号:
/***********************************************************************************
-- Actel Corporation Proprietary and Confidential
-- Copyright 2007 Actel Corporation. All rights reserved.
--
-- ANY USE OR REDISTRIBUTION IN PART OR IN WHOLE MUST BE HANDLED IN
-- ACCORDANCE WITH THE ACTEL LICENSE AGREEMENT AND MUST BE APPROVED
-- IN ADVANCE IN WRITING.
--
-- Revision: 1.0
-- SVN Revision Information:
-- SVN $Revision: $
-- SVN $Date: $
--
-- Resolved SARs
-- SAR Date Who Description
--
********************************************************************************************************/
`timescale 1ns/100ps
module
CCALIBllOOI
(
CCALIBI
,
CCALIBl
,
CCALIBOI
)
;
input
[
23
:
0
]
CCALIBI
,
CCALIBl
;
output
[
23
:
0
]
CCALIBOI
;
wire
CCALIBlOIOI
,
CCALIBOllI
,
CCALIBIllI
,
CCALIBlllI
,
CCALIBO0lI
,
CCALIBI0lI
,
CCALIBl0lI
,
CCALIBO1lI
,
CCALIBI1lI
,
CCALIBl1lI
,
CCALIBOO0I
,
CCALIBIO0I
,
CCALIBlO0I
,
CCALIBOI0I
,
CCALIBII0I
,
CCALIBlI0I
,
CCALIBOl0I
,
CCALIBIl0I
,
CCALIBll0I
,
CCALIBO00I
,
CCALIBI00I
,
CCALIBl00I
,
CCALIBO10I
;
XOR3
CCALIBOIIOI
(
.A
(
CCALIBI
[
16
]
)
,
.B
(
CCALIBl
[
16
]
)
,
.C
(
CCALIBlI0I
)
,
.Y
(
CCALIBOI
[
16
]
)
)
;
XOR3
CCALIBIIIOI
(
.A
(
CCALIBI
[
22
]
)
,
.B
(
CCALIBl
[
22
]
)
,
.C
(
CCALIBl00I
)
,
.Y
(
CCALIBOI
[
22
]
)
)
;
XOR3
CCALIBlIIOI
(
.A
(
CCALIBI
[
13
]
)
,
.B
(
CCALIBl
[
13
]
)
,
.C
(
CCALIBlO0I
)
,
.Y
(
CCALIBOI
[
13
]
)
)
;
XOR3
CCALIBOlIOI
(
.A
(
CCALIBI
[
6
]
)
,
.B
(
CCALIBl
[
6
]
)
,
.C
(
CCALIBI0lI
)
,
.Y
(
CCALIBOI
[
6
]
)
)
;
XOR3
CCALIBIlIOI
(
.A
(
CCALIBI
[
7
]
)
,
.B
(
CCALIBl
[
7
]
)
,
.C
(
CCALIBl0lI
)
,
.Y
(
CCALIBOI
[
7
]
)
)
;
XOR3
CCALIBllIOI
(
.A
(
CCALIBI
[
9
]
)
,
.B
(
CCALIBl
[
9
]
)
,
.C
(
CCALIBI1lI
)
,
.Y
(
CCALIBOI
[
9
]
)
)
;
XOR3
CCALIBO0IOI
(
.A
(
CCALIBI
[
17
]
)
,
.B
(
CCALIBl
[
17
]
)
,
.C
(
CCALIBOl0I
)
,
.Y
(
CCALIBOI
[
17
]
)
)
;
MAJ3
CCALIBI0IOI
(
.A
(
CCALIBl1lI
)
,
.B
(
CCALIBI
[
10
]
)
,
.C
(
CCALIBl
[
10
]
)
,
.Y
(
CCALIBOO0I
)
)
;
MAJ3
CCALIBl0IOI
(
.A
(
CCALIBlOIOI
)
,
.B
(
CCALIBI
[
1
]
)
,
.C
(
CCALIBl
[
1
]
)
,
.Y
(
CCALIBOllI
)
)
;
MAJ3
CCALIBO1IOI
(
.A
(
CCALIBOO0I
)
,
.B
(
CCALIBI
[
11
]
)
,
.C
(
CCALIBl
[
11
]
)
,
.Y
(
CCALIBIO0I
)
)
;
XOR3
CCALIBI1IOI
(
.A
(
CCALIBI
[
11
]
)
,
.B
(
CCALIBl
[
11
]
)
,
.C
(
CCALIBOO0I
)
,
.Y
(
CCALIBOI
[
11
]
)
)
;
XOR3
CCALIBl1IOI
(
.A
(
CCALIBI
[
1
]
)
,
.B
(
CCALIBl
[
1
]
)
,
.C
(
CCALIBlOIOI
)
,
.Y
(
CCALIBOI
[
1
]
)
)
;
MAJ3
CCALIBOOlOI
(
.A
(
CCALIBl00I
)
,
.B
(
CCALIBI
[
22
]
)
,
.C
(
CCALIBl
[
22
]
)
,
.Y
(
CCALIBO10I
)
)
;
XOR3
CCALIBIOlOI
(
.A
(
CCALIBI
[
12
]
)
,
.B
(
CCALIBl
[
12
]
)
,
.C
(
CCALIBIO0I
)
,
.Y
(
CCALIBOI
[
12
]
)
)
;
XOR3
CCALIBlOlOI
(
.A
(
CCALIBI
[
3
]
)
,
.B
(
CCALIBl
[
3
]
)
,
.C
(
CCALIBIllI
)
,
.Y
(
CCALIBOI
[
3
]
)
)
;
MAJ3
CCALIBOIlOI
(
.A
(
CCALIBOllI
)
,
.B
(
CCALIBI
[
2
]
)
,
.C
(
CCALIBl
[
2
]
)
,
.Y
(
CCALIBIllI
)
)
;
MAJ3
CCALIBIIlOI
(
.A
(
CCALIBIllI
)
,
.B
(
CCALIBI
[
3
]
)
,
.C
(
CCALIBl
[
3
]
)
,
.Y
(
CCALIBlllI
)
)
;
XOR3
CCALIBlIlOI
(
.A
(
CCALIBI
[
20
]
)
,
.B
(
CCALIBl
[
20
]
)
,
.C
(
CCALIBO00I
)
,
.Y
(
CCALIBOI
[
20
]
)
)
;
XOR2
CCALIBl1I1
(
.A
(
CCALIBI
[
0
]
)
,
.B
(
CCALIBl
[
0
]
)
,
.Y
(
CCALIBOI
[
0
]
)
)
;
MAJ3
CCALIBOllOI
(
.A
(
CCALIBlI0I
)
,
.B
(
CCALIBI
[
16
]
)
,
.C
(
CCALIBl
[
16
]
)
,
.Y
(
CCALIBOl0I
)
)
;
XOR3
CCALIBIllOI
(
.A
(
CCALIBI
[
8
]
)
,
.B
(
CCALIBl
[
8
]
)
,
.C
(
CCALIBO1lI
)
,
.Y
(
CCALIBOI
[
8
]
)
)
;
XOR3
CCALIBlllOI
(
.A
(
CCALIBI
[
19
]
)
,
.B
(
CCALIBl
[
19
]
)
,
.C
(
CCALIBll0I
)
,
.Y
(
CCALIBOI
[
19
]
)
)
;
MAJ3
CCALIBO0lOI
(
.A
(
CCALIBI0lI
)
,
.B
(
CCALIBI
[
6
]
)
,
.C
(
CCALIBl
[
6
]
)
,
.Y
(
CCALIBl0lI
)
)
;
MAJ3
CCALIBI0lOI
(
.A
(
CCALIBl0lI
)
,
.B
(
CCALIBI
[
7
]
)
,
.C
(
CCALIBl
[
7
]
)
,
.Y
(
CCALIBO1lI
)
)
;
XOR3
CCALIBl0lOI
(
.A
(
CCALIBI
[
2
]
)
,
.B
(
CCALIBl
[
2
]
)
,
.C
(
CCALIBOllI
)
,
.Y
(
CCALIBOI
[
2
]
)
)
;
XOR3
CCALIBO1lOI
(
.A
(
CCALIBI
[
4
]
)
,
.B
(
CCALIBl
[
4
]
)
,
.C
(
CCALIBlllI
)
,
.Y
(
CCALIBOI
[
4
]
)
)
;
XOR3
CCALIBI1lOI
(
.A
(
CCALIBI
[
18
]
)
,
.B
(
CCALIBl
[
18
]
)
,
.C
(
CCALIBIl0I
)
,
.Y
(
CCALIBOI
[
18
]
)
)
;
MAJ3
CCALIBl1lOI
(
.A
(
CCALIBII0I
)
,
.B
(
CCALIBI
[
15
]
)
,
.C
(
CCALIBl
[
15
]
)
,
.Y
(
CCALIBlI0I
)
)
;
MAJ3
CCALIBOO0OI
(
.A
(
CCALIBIl0I
)
,
.B
(
CCALIBI
[
18
]
)
,
.C
(
CCALIBl
[
18
]
)
,
.Y
(
CCALIBll0I
)
)
;
XOR3
CCALIBIO0OI
(
.A
(
CCALIBI
[
10
]
)
,
.B
(
CCALIBl
[
10
]
)
,
.C
(
CCALIBl1lI
)
,
.Y
(
CCALIBOI
[
10
]
)
)
;
MAJ3
CCALIBlO0OI
(
.A
(
CCALIBO0lI
)
,
.B
(
CCALIBI
[
5
]
)
,
.C
(
CCALIBl
[
5
]
)
,
.Y
(
CCALIBI0lI
)
)
;
MAJ3
CCALIBOI0OI
(
.A
(
CCALIBO1lI
)
,
.B
(
CCALIBI
[
8
]
)
,
.C
(
CCALIBl
[
8
]
)
,
.Y
(
CCALIBI1lI
)
)
;
MAJ3
CCALIBII0OI
(
.A
(
CCALIBO00I
)
,
.B
(
CCALIBI
[
20
]
)
,
.C
(
CCALIBl
[
20
]
)
,
.Y
(
CCALIBI00I
)
)
;
MAJ3
CCALIBlI0OI
(
.A
(
CCALIBOI0I
)
,
.B
(
CCALIBI
[
14
]
)
,
.C
(
CCALIBl
[
14
]
)
,
.Y
(
CCALIBII0I
)
)
;
MAJ3
CCALIBOl0OI
(
.A
(
CCALIBIO0I
)
,
.B
(
CCALIBI
[
12
]
)
,
.C
(
CCALIBl
[
12
]
)
,
.Y
(
CCALIBlO0I
)
)
;
MAJ3
CCALIBIl0OI
(
.A
(
CCALIBll0I
)
,
.B
(
CCALIBI
[
19
]
)
,
.C
(
CCALIBl
[
19
]
)
,
.Y
(
CCALIBO00I
)
)
;
XOR3
CCALIBll0OI
(
.A
(
CCALIBI
[
23
]
)
,
.B
(
CCALIBl
[
23
]
)
,
.C
(
CCALIBO10I
)
,
.Y
(
CCALIBOI
[
23
]
)
)
;
MAJ3
CCALIBO00OI
(
.A
(
CCALIBlllI
)
,
.B
(
CCALIBI
[
4
]
)
,
.C
(
CCALIBl
[
4
]
)
,
.Y
(
CCALIBO0lI
)
)
;
MAJ3
CCALIBI00OI
(
.A
(
CCALIBOl0I
)
,
.B
(
CCALIBI
[
17
]
)
,
.C
(
CCALIBl
[
17
]
)
,
.Y
(
CCALIBIl0I
)
)
;
MAJ3
CCALIBl00OI
(
.A
(
CCALIBI00I
)
,
.B
(
CCALIBI
[
21
]
)
,
.C
(
CCALIBl
[
21
]
)
,
.Y
(
CCALIBl00I
)
)
;
XOR3
CCALIBO10OI
(
.A
(
CCALIBI
[
14
]
)
,
.B
(
CCALIBl
[
14
]
)
,
.C
(
CCALIBOI0I
)
,
.Y
(
CCALIBOI
[
14
]
)
)
;
XOR3
CCALIBI10OI
(
.A
(
CCALIBI
[
5
]
)
,
.B
(
CCALIBl
[
5
]
)
,
.C
(
CCALIBO0lI
)
,
.Y
(
CCALIBOI
[
5
]
)
)
;
MAJ3
CCALIBl10OI
(
.A
(
CCALIBlO0I
)
,
.B
(
CCALIBI
[
13
]
)
,
.C
(
CCALIBl
[
13
]
)
,
.Y
(
CCALIBOI0I
)
)
;
XOR3
CCALIBOO1OI
(
.A
(
CCALIBI
[
21
]
)
,
.B
(
CCALIBl
[
21
]
)
,
.C
(
CCALIBI00I
)
,
.Y
(
CCALIBOI
[
21
]
)
)
;
MAJ3
CCALIBIO1OI
(
.A
(
CCALIBI1lI
)
,
.B
(
CCALIBI
[
9
]
)
,
.C
(
CCALIBl
[
9
]
)
,
.Y
(
CCALIBl1lI
)
)
;
XOR3
CCALIBlO1OI
(
.A
(
CCALIBI
[
15
]
)
,
.B
(
CCALIBl
[
15
]
)
,
.C
(
CCALIBII0I
)
,
.Y
(
CCALIBOI
[
15
]
)
)
;
AND2
CCALIBOI1OI
(
.A
(
CCALIBI
[
0
]
)
,
.B
(
CCALIBl
[
0
]
)
,
.Y
(
CCALIBlOIOI
)
)
;
endmodule
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-